Abstract |
Shear wall systems are one of the most commonly used lateral load resisting system in high rise buildings, to resist lateral forces incorporation of Shear walls has become inevitable. To find seismic performance of building, Linear static Push-over analysis of G+15 story steel building with SPSW and CSW is carry out using ETABS’15 for different Zone. The main Parameters consider in this paper is Story Displacement, Story Lateral Force, Story Shear, Story Stiffness and Maximum Story Drift as per IS 1893-2002.Compare to SPSW, CSW give better performance in terms of different Seismic Parameter. |
